Nursing Legislative Candidate Forum
Georgia

For the first time in Georgia’s history, 13 nurses are running for political office simultaneously. The Georgia Coalition of Advanced Practice Registered Nurses (CAPRN, www.caprn.org), a statewide coalition of organizations representing registered nurses who have earned masters or doctorate degrees, is hosting virtual Town Hall meetings so voters can learn more about the nursing candidates prior to the June 9 primary election. The town hall meetings are free and open to the public, and are being offered as part of a new statewide awareness campaign, “Stand Up For Nurses”.
